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

These settings are located under Administration-> Dashboards in CAM.

...

Dashboard Settings in Administration

...

Tip

Tip: When using the search filters for Name and Description on the Data Source, Entities, Report Category and Reports tab, the results will show once users click anywhere outside of the search field or hit Enter after entering the text to be searched.

Columns displayed are:

Column

Description

Name

The data source name

Description

Description of what the data source is

Type

Type of the data source

Is Enabled

Yes/No if the source is enabled or disabled

Last Modified Date

Date the source configuration was modified

Last Modified By

The person who last modified the source configuration.

Data sources specify where the data for the reports come from.

We supportSupported sources are:

  • MySQL database (CAM or other)

  • Elastic Search

  • Static S3 bucket from AWS

...

Options for the Types are:

MySQL

Field

Description

Required

Is Enabled

Sets if the source is enabled and active.

No, but determines if active

Is CAM DB

Sets if the database is a CAM database

No

Host

Type the name of the host if required. E.g. http://pridev.prosperowaredev.io

Yes

Port

Sets the port of the host, if required.

No

Username

The username to log into the database.

Yes

Password

The password to login to the database.

Yes

Database

Enter the name of the database.

Yes

Timeout

Sets the number of seconds to timeout. 30,000 is default.

No

Charset

Sets the database charset to use. utf8mb4_general_ci is default.

No

Elastic Search

Field

Description

Required

Is Enabled

Sets if the source is enabled and active.

No, but determines if active

Host

Type the name of the host if required. E.g. http://pridev.prosperowaredev.io

Authentication

Sets authentication to elastic

No

Port

Sets the port of the host, if required.

No

Username

The username to log into the elastic instance.

Yes

Password

The password to login to the elastic instance.

Yes

API key

Set the API key from the Elastic API.

No

AWS Access Key

Set the access key (application key) from the AWS account here.

No

AWS Secret Key

Set the secret key from the AWS account here.

No

AWS Region

Enter the region of the AWS account you use (uswest…)

No

Cloudid

The cloud system id (from CAM)

No

 

S3

Field

Description

Required

Is Enabled

Sets if the source is enabled and active.

No, but determines if active

Access Key

Set the access key (application key) from the AWS account here.

Yes

Secret Key

Set the secret key from the AWS account here.

Yes

Region

Enter the region of the AWS account you use (uswest…)

Yes

Bucket Name

The name of the AWS storage bucket

Yes

Static Client

Field

Description

Required

Is Enabled

Sets if the source is enabled and active.

No, but determines if active

Upload Static File

Allows to upload the static Excel File

Yes

Static JSON

Field

Description

Required

Is Enabled

Sets if the source is enabled and active.

No, but determines if active

Upload Static File

Allows to upload the static JSON File

Yes

Static Sharepoint

Field

Description

Required

Is Enabled

Sets if the source is enabled and active.

No, but determines if active

External System

Select the external system where the site is located.

Yes

Upload Static File

Allows to upload the static Site File

No

API

Field

Description

Required

Is Enabled

Sets if the source is enabled and active.

No, but determines if active

Tip

Tip: The list can be filtered by any combination of Name, Description, and Type..

...

Tip

Tip: When using the search filters for Name and Description on the Data Source, Entities, Report Category and Reports tab, the results will show once users click anywhere outside of the search field or hit Enter after entering the text to be searched.

Tip

TIP: Just as in CAM, it is possible to filter the entities by any column!

 

Fields

Description

Display Name

An alternative display name for the entity

Data Source

The source of the data for the entity

Description

An optional description for the entity

Entity Name

The entity name. Entities will include the list of indexes (for example elastic indexes or SQL indexes) as well.

Query Type

The type of the query. For analytics, available options are document, folder, workspace, user, and document_history.

Is Enabled

Indicates whether the entity is enabled or not

Last Modified Date

Shows the date the entity was last modified

Last Modified By

Shows the user that last modified the entity

Actions

  • Edit: Select the edit icon to edit the Entity details.

  • Regenerate Fields: If a data source is modified, the user has the ability to regenerate it.

  • Open Entity Fields: Shows the Entity fields. New fields can be added from this screen.

  • Attach Actions: Allows for actions to be attached to an entity. Additionally, the screen shows the actions currently attached to existing entities. Select +Attach Actions to add a new action to the entity. The Out of the box actions are:

    • Matter Detail Dialog

    • Remote CheckIn IFrame

    • Remote CheckIn

    • Remove Object Security

    • Change Default Access

  • Delete Entity: Select this icon to delete the Entity.

Tip

Tip: The list can be filtered by any combination of Entity Name, Description, and Last Modified Date.

...

Tip

Tip: Entities are auto-discovered when Auto discover is clicked. The API looks like this:

/api/v1/dashboard/reportentity/autoDiscover

 

Payload : -

{

     "report_entity_id": "1"}_id": "1"

}

Entity Fields Tab

This new tab showcases the fields within the entity available, that used to be available by going to the “Entities” tab in Administration > Dashboard and then clicking the "Open Entity Fields" button from the action menu.

image-20241029-130826.pngImage Added

Report Category tab

...

 

Tip

Tip: When using the search filters for Name and Description on the Data Source, Entities, Report Category and Reports tab, the results will show once users click anywhere outside of the search field or hit Enter after entering the text to be searched.

...

Tip

Users can create custom categories .by adding one in admin OR clicking add new category from the lookup directly that pulls report categories!

The following data is available:

  • Id is hidden

KPI

Description

Data Type

Display Name

Name of the report category.

Text

Description

Description of the report category.

Text

Last Modified Date

Shows the date the report category is last modified.

Date

Last Modified By

Shows the person who last modified the report category.

Text

Is Enabled

Sets if the report category is an enabled or disabled category.

Bit

Filter

Allows to filter by display name, description or is enabled.

Text

Edit

Allows to edit the report category.

Button

Delete

Deletes the report category.

Button

Add Report

Adds a new report category.

Button

Tip

Tip: The list can be filtered by any combination of Name, Description, and Type.

...

The following data is available:

  • Id is hidden

KPI

Description

Data Type

Name

Name of the report.

Text

Description

Description of the report.

Text

Data Type

Type of the data pulled in the report

Text

Generated Query JSON

If the query in the report generates a json result of metadata, this is displayed here.

Text

Last Modified Date

Shows the date the report is last modified.

Date

Last Modified By

Shows the person who last modified the report.

Text

Is Enabled

Sets if the report is an enabled or disabled report.

Bit

Filter

Allows to filter by display name, description or is enabled.

Text

Edit

Allows to edit the report.

Note: when editing a report, a message will warn users that changing the report may affect other widgets and dashboards. Clicking on Details will show a list of the dashboards, widgets, and filters that use the report that is being edited.

Button

Delete

Deletes the report.

Button

Add Report

Adds a new report.

Button

Tip

Tip: The list can be filtered by any combination of Name, Description, and Type.

...

Once the information is provided, it is possible to perform actions on the data:

Join Data

...

It is possible to create joins between entities.

...

Info

Note that Full Outer Joins are not supported in MySQL currently and are not supported in Dashboards.

  1. After selecting the type of

...

  1. join, select the other entity and define the condition.

  2. To view the tooltip of what each Join means, click the Info

...

  1. “i” next to the

...

  1. join. Self-explanatory joins will not have a tooltip.

Info

Important: Join Data is not available for Elastic Search reports.

...

It is possible to select from any of the available columns to set a filter based on how the value of the column relates to another value that can be freely set.

  1. To view the tooltip of what each filter means, click the

...

  1. Info“i” next to the Filter. Self-explanatory filters will not have a tooltip.

...

Available conditions are:

...

Info

If you add a second filter, the filter is blank by default until selected.

Sorting

...

  1. It is possible to add sorters to rearrange the information.

  2. For each sorter, click the arrow to switch between ascending or descending sorting. Multiple sorting criteria can be added.

  3. Sorting aggregations in Elastic and other data sources is now possible.

Summaries

...

  1. It is possible to add summaries by selecting a metric, and then selecting a column from either of the joined entities to group by. it is possible to add multiple metrics and groupings.

Available metrics:

  • Count of rows

  • Sum of

  • Average of

  • Number of distinct values of

  • Cumulative sum of

  • Cumulative count of rows

  • Standard deviation of

  • Minimum of

  • Maximum of

Info

If the user selects a metric related to numbers only (average of, maximum of, minimum of, sum of), then the select entity field dropdown will only show columns that contain numbers.

Preview

  1. It is possible to run a preview of the report by clicking the Preview button.

Settings tab

This tab allows setting the Visual Theme and configuring the Navigation.

...

...

Visual Theme

The Visual Theme dropdown offers three options: Basic, Litera, and CAM.

...

Info

After changing the theme, the open page will reload to load in the new theme.

Navigation

  1. Once a Visual Theme has been selected, it is possible to set up the navigation as a Sidebar, or a Top tab bar.

...

 

  1. Selecting either the Sidebar or Tob tab bar will allow the user to

...

  1. select the Max Number of Dashboards. By default, the number is set to 20.

Note

The maximum number of dashboards that can be added to the navigation is 200.

  • The dashboards currently available in the navigation will also be displayed as a list. It is possible to rearrange the items in the list by dragging the items up or down or deleting an item by clicking on the trash can.

  1. Selecting the Plus sign will allow users to add more dashboards to the navigation.

Info

Note: Any other tabs open in your browser will need to be refreshed after applying a new theme.

...